Oppose Trump's politicization of FBI, preserve law enforcement integrity
To: Sen. Fetterman, Sen. McCormick
From: A constituent in Reading, PA
January 31
The Trump administration's decision to fire experienced FBI agents involved in investigations related to the President is an alarming overreach that undermines the independence and integrity of law enforcement. These career officials have dedicated years of service to upholding the law and protecting national security interests. Dismissing them for their roles in legally sanctioned inquiries politicizes law enforcement in a manner antithetical to democratic principles. The FBI has traditionally been strongly apolitical and must remain that way. This purge threatens to severely hamstring the FBI's ability to effectively investigate threats and criminal activities by ousting knowledgeable personnel vital to ongoing operations and institutional knowledge. Our nation's security apparatus must remain nonpartisan and shielded from interference motivated by personal interests. I urge you to speak out forcefully against these unjustified terminations which endanger the American people by degrading frontline defenses against a multitude of threats from terrorism to espionage. Protecting experienced law enforcement leadership is imperative for public safety.
